On Wed, Jul 01, 2009 at 06:46:43PM +0300, Or Gerlitz wrote:
> Add raw network backend option which uses a packet socket to provide
> raw networking access. Once the socket is opened its bouned to a
> provided host interface, such that packets received on the interface
> are delivered to the VM and packets sent by the VM are sent to the
> interface.
>
> Signed-off-by: Or Gerlitz<address@hidden>
Looks good to me overall. A couple of comments:

> +static void raw_send(void *opaque)
> +{
> + RAWState *s = opaque;
> + int size;
> +
> + do {
> + size = recv(s->fd, s->buf, sizeof(s->buf), MSG_TRUNC);
> + if (size <= 0)
> + break;
A couple of improvement suggestions here:
- You might get size > sizeof(s->buf).
Should not happen, but you might want to check for this condition and
report it + discard the packet.
- It might be a good idea to request aux data and verify that checksum
is set, calculate it if not. this will make it possible to bind to
a local device as well.
> +
> + size = qemu_send_packet_async(s->vc, s->buf, size,
> + raw_send_completed);
> + if (size == 0)
> + qemu_set_fd_handler2(s->fd, NULL, NULL, NULL, NULL);
> +
> + } while (size > 0);
> +}
